The Western New Mexico University Board of Regents recently approved three new programs as part of the university’s Five-Year Plan for New Degree Programs. The programs will include undergraduate certificates in HVAC, diesel mechanics and plumbing and will be housed in the new Career Technical Education Center. Cliff High School was recently named one of the Best Small-Town High School Basketball Teams in America by Stadium talk dot com. Cliff High School is the smallest school on the list with only 155 students in grades 7th to 12th.
